Pattaconk Reservoir via State Forest Road is a 2.4-mile out-and-back in Cockaponset State Forest near Cedar Lake, CT. The route reaches Pattaconk Reservoir. It is mostly level, with 107 ft of elevation gain, and mostly dirt. It scores 70/100 on the Ambleway Wildness scale: backcountry feel.
